What is CliftonStrengths®?

CliftonStrengths® is Gallup's scientifically validated assessment that identifies your top natural talents from 34 possible themes. It reveals how you naturally think, work, and lead.

How is CliftonStrengths® different from personality tests like MBTI?

CliftonStrengths® focuses on talents (what you naturally do best), not personality types. It's designed specifically for performance and development, not categorisation.

Key differences:

  • Actionable: Identifies specific ways you can contribute and lead
  • Strengths-based: Focuses on what you do well, not weaknesses
  • Measurable: Helps you track growth in how you apply your talents
  • Team-focused: Creates a shared language for collaboration

MBTI is great for self-awareness. CliftonStrengths® is built for performance improvement.
